Panthers fall to Heard County 2-1 in second game at Pepperell Diamond Day

Lindale, Georgia- The Union County Panthers (4-2,0-0) faced off against the Heard County Braves (3-2,0-0) in the Panthers second game at the Pepperell Diamond Day.

The Panthers got things started on the base paths early as Senior Isaak Mullinack had a leadoff walk, Junior Thomas Dyer bunted Mullinack to second and then Senior Damien Chitwood had an infield single. Junior Bret Ballew grounded out with 2 outs to end the inning for the Panthers, leaving 2 on base. Senior Isaak Mullinack was the starting pitcher for the Panthers in the second game of the doubleheader. Mullinack had a great 1st inning, striking out 2 straight batters after a quick groundout to begin the game. The Panthers would have a good start to the second inning as Senior Hunter Lloyd had a leadoff walk and Junior Tyler Lloyd bunted Lloyd over to second. Junior Conner Shields would get a hit off an infield single but would be picked off at first base. Junior Bailey Brown would fly out to end the inning and the Panthers would leave 1 on base. The Braves would quickly get things started with a leadoff single and a walk after Mullinack was ahead in the count. The Panthers would attempt a double play but after getting the out at second, a bad throw led to the runner being safe at first base and the runner from second base, scored. The Braves would take the lead 1-0. Mullinack would get out of the inning after the Braves failed to get a successful bunt. The Panthers were unable to get on base in the 3rd inning after quick at bats, that ended up in 0 hits. Mullinack got in a little trouble as the Braves got on base on an infield single, and after a missed pickoff at first, the runner moved to second and then stole 3rd. Mullinack was able to get out of the inning allowing 0 runs. Both the Panthers and the Braves offenses were quiet in the 4th, each going three up three down. The Panthers were making solid contact but were unable to get on base. Mullinack gave up a run in the 5th as a walk ended up scoring . The runner stole second and scored on a shallow pop up that got down in the outfield. The Braves led 2-0 thru 5 innings. The Panthers got on base quickly as Junior Thomas Dyer had a leadoff single. Senior Zeke Swartz bunted Dyer to 2nd and Ballew singled and got the RBI as Dyer scored. The Panther cut the Braves lead to 1. Lloyd would pop out and the Panthers left another runner on base. Junior Tyler Lloyd would be brought in to pitch for Mullinack and would get the job done. Mullinack made a diving stop in the gap between short stop and third base to save a hit. The Panthers were unable to get a hit in the top of the 7th as the Panthers fall to the Braves 2-1. The Panthers out hit the Braves 5-2 but just couldn’t get a hit when the Panthers had runners in scoring position. The Panthers lost both games at the Pepperell Diamond Day.
